πΉ How to Deposit on Exness β Step-by-Step
Funding your Exness account is a straightforward process. Follow these simple steps:
Log in to your Exness Personal Area
Click on βDepositβ from the dashboard
Choose your preferred payment method from the available options
Enter the deposit amount, ensuring it meets the minimum requirement for your chosen method
Confirm the transaction with your selected payment provider as prompted

πΉ Global Exness Deposit Options (2025)
Exness offers a wide array of payment solutions to cater to traders worldwide:
Debit/Credit Cards
Visa & Mastercard are supported globally
Offers instant funding for immediate trading
No deposit fee is charged by Exness
Bank Transfers
Available in select countries, utilizing networks like SEPA, SWIFT, and local banking rails
Typically involves 1β3 business days for processing
Note: Some banks may charge their own transfer fees
E-Wallets
Popular options include Skrill, Neteller, Perfect Money, and WebMoney
Provide near-instant processing
Availability may be region-specific
A popular choice for low-fee recurring deposits
Cryptocurrencies
Supports major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), and USDT (both TRC20 and ERC20)
Funds are transferred directly via your blockchain wallet
Blockchain network fees apply (variable)
Deposits are credited after the necessary network confirmations
Local Payment Systems
Payment gateways adapted to specific regional markets (e.g., in Latin America, Asia, and Africa)
May include local bank methods, vouchers, or mobile money solutions
Generally fast, user-friendly, and currency-localized
π Tip: Local payment methods are often the fastest and most convenient for small-to-medium deposits in many regions.
πΉ Minimum Deposit & Currency Options
Understanding deposit limits and currency flexibility is crucial:
Minimum deposit amounts vary by payment method and region, typically ranging from $10β$50
Exness supports over 80 currency options for deposits
The system automatically converts funds based on your selected base currency for the trading account
π‘ Pro Tip: To avoid potential conversion fees, try to use a deposit method that matches your trading account's base currency.
πΉ Deposit Fees Breakdown
Transparency in fees is a priority at Exness:
Exness itself does not charge any deposit fees
However, third-party fees (from your bank, blockchain network, or e-wallet provider) may still apply
Always review the fee notice displayed during the deposit step before confirming your transaction
Example: A $100 credit card deposit typically appears instantly with no Exness fee, but your card issuer may impose a small foreign transaction fee of 1β3%
πΉ Processing Time Comparison
Choosing the right method can significantly impact how quickly your funds are available for trading:
Instant: Credit/debit cards, and most e-wallets
Minutes to hours: Local payment systems and cryptocurrencies (depending on network congestion)
1β3 business days: Traditional bank transfers
π Recommendation: Use instant methods if you are ready to trade immediately and require rapid funding.
πΉ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: What is the fastest deposit method on Exness?
Debit/credit card or e-wallet deposits are typically processed instantly, making them the fastest options.
Q2: Is there a fee to deposit on Exness?
Exness itself does not charge any deposit fees. However, your chosen payment provider (bank, e-wallet, crypto network) may apply their own fees.
Q3: Can I deposit in my local currency?
Yes, Exness supports a wide range of local currencies. Your deposit will be automatically converted to your trading account's base currency.
Q4: Why is my deposit delayed?
Deposit processing time depends on the specific payment method you selected and the efficiency of your chosen provider. Bank transfers and crypto can take longer due to network confirmations.
Q5: Can I use someone elseβs card or wallet to deposit?
No. For security and compliance reasons, Exness only allows deposits from accounts registered in your name. Third-party deposits are strictly prohibited.
